Gurugram’s Sadar Bazaar Gurudwara offers space for Namaz, sets example of bonhomie-Twitterati react

Gurugram’s Sadar Bazaar Gurudwara offered space for Namaz-Here is how Twitterati reacted.

New Delhi: Gurugram’s Sadar Bazaar Gurudwara offered premises for namaz has set as example of bonhomie. According to the President of the Gurudwara the basement has been opened for Muslim brothers who want to offer ‘Jumme ki namaz.’

Gurudwara president, Sherdil Singh Sidhu said that Gurudwara is ‘Guru Ghar’ (Guru’s home) which remains open for all communities with no discrimination.

He also said that no politics should be made on this.

“If there’s an open space, Muslims should be allowed to offer namaz… & we shouldn’t fight over such petty issues. People who were offering namaz in open sought administration’s permission & those who had problem should have approached admin before attacking them,” said Gurudwara pres.
